### Nuxt Module

For Nuxt 3/4 projects, use the official module for automatic integration:

```bash
npm install @vite-asset-manager/nuxt -D
```
Expand All @@ -106,70 +104,26 @@ export default defineNuxtConfig({
})
```

Features:
- Automatic floating icon injection (no manual setup)
- Nuxt DevTools integration
- Supports Nuxt 3 and 4 directory structures
- Dev-only (zero production footprint)

### Next.js Integration

For Next.js 14+ projects, use the official integration package:

```bash
npm install nextjs-asset-manager -D
```

**Step 1:** Wrap your Next.js config to suppress dev server request logging:

```ts
// next.config.ts
import type { NextConfig } from "next"
import { withAssetManager } from "nextjs-asset-manager"

const nextConfig: NextConfig = {}
export default withAssetManager(nextConfig)
```

**Step 2:** Create an API catch-all route:

```ts
// app/api/asset-manager/[[...path]]/route.ts
import { createHandler } from 'nextjs-asset-manager'

const { GET, POST } = createHandler()
export { GET, POST }
```

**Step 3:** Add the client component to your root layout:

```tsx
// app/layout.tsx
import { AssetManagerScript } from 'nextjs-asset-manager'

export default function RootLayout({ children }: { children: React.ReactNode }) {
return (
<html lang="en">
<body>
{children}
<AssetManagerScript />
</body>
</html>
)
}
```

Features:
- Dev-only (returns 404 in production)
- Automatic floating icon injection via client component
- Suppresses asset manager request logging in dev server
- Default base path: `/api/asset-manager`
- Singleton management for HMR stability
- Composable with other `withX` plugins (`withSentryConfig`, `withBundleAnalyzer`, etc.)
